ERROR PROBABILITIES FOR SOME GENERAL CLASSES OF NON-ORTHOGONAL M-ARY SIGNALS UNDER PHASE-COHERENT RECEPTION,

Abstract

The error probabilities for some general classes of non-orthogonal M-ary signals are derived under conditions of synchronized phase-coherent reception in a non-fading single path channel subject to additive white gaussian noise. The results are in the form of untabulated low-order multiple integrals which are amenable to computer evaluation. (Author)
